Yes, like insulin (also a peptide), Aviptadil (Zyesami) is a small but mighty molecule. It has five separate mechanisms of action that set it apart from any other existing COVID therapy. These are:

It directly inhibits viral replication?
It has broad anti-inflammatory effects with decrease in II 6, cytokines and TNF?
It causes surfactant production?
It has direct bronchodilator effects to improve pulmonary blood-flow and increase the V/Q ratio (level of oxygenation)?
It inhibits apoptosis (cell death)?
